Job before the war

Job after the war

Served in the French Foreign Legion during the Indochina War, then truck driver in Lille and Sedan. From 1955, specialized worker at the Sollac steel company in Sérémange, then foreman

Injury(ies)

Wounded at the Bavent woods and evacuated on July 31, 1944.
